FGTC Agar
培養(yǎng)基配方
Composition per liter:
Pancreatic digest of casein.................................................15.0g
Agar .......................................................................15.0g
Papaic digest of soybean meal................................................5.0g
NaCl.........................................................................5.0g
KH2PO4 ......................................................................5.0g
Amylose Azure................................................................3.0g
Galactose....................................................................1.0g
Thallous acetate ............................................................0.5g
MUG (4-Methylumbelliferyl-α- D- galactoside.................................0.1g
NaHCO3 solution............................................................20.0mL
Gentamicin solution.........................................................2.5mL
Tween™ 80..................................................................0.75mL
pH 7.3 ± 0.2 at 25°C
Gentamicin Solution:
Composition per 10.0mL:
Gentamicin..................................................................0.01g
Preparation of Gentamicin Solution: Add gentamicin to dis-
tilled/deionized water and bring volume to 10.0mL. Mix thoroughly.
NaHCO3 Solution:
Composition per 20.0mL:
NaHCO3 .....................................................................2.0g
Preparation of NaHCO3 Solution: Add the NaHCO3 to distilled/
deionized water and bring volume to 20.0mL. Mix thoroughly. Filter
sterilize. Use freshly prepared solution.
Preparation of Medium: Add components, except NaHCO3 solu-
tion, to distilled/deionized water and bring volume to 980.0mL. Mix
thoroughly. Gently heat and bring to boiling. Autoclave for 15 min at
15 psi pressure–121°C. Cool to 50°C. Aseptically add sterile NaHCO3
solution. Mix thoroughly. Pour into sterile Petri dishes.
Use: For the cultivation, differentiation, and enumeration of Entero-
coccus species based on starch hydrolysis and production of fluores-
cence. Bacteria that hydrolyze starch, such as Streptococcus bovis,
appear as colonies surrounded by a clear zone. Bacteria that produce
fluorescence, such as Streptococcus bovis and Enterococcus faecium,
appear as colonies surrounded by a zone of bright bluish fluorescence
when viewed under a long-wave UV lamp. Other bacteria, such as
Enterococcus faecalis, Enterococcus avium, or Streptococcus equinus,
do not hydrolyze starch or produce fluorescence.
